This is an automated email from the git hooks/post-receive script.
tcwg-buildslave pushed a change to branch linaro-local/ci/tcwg_bmk_gnu_tx1/gnu-release-aarch64-spec2k6-O2 in repository toolchain/ci/gcc.
from 4797472b32a Daily bump. adds 3760d9d7b54 Directly resolve range_of_stmt dependencies. (Port of PR 10 [...] adds 430e62140a4 Daily bump. adds 8c0f58cd71e libsanitizer: Cherry-pick LLVM release/13.x commit d96358a28193 adds d5e7b9fd184 Unify UNSPEC_MASKED_EQ/GT to the form of UNSPEC_PCMP. adds 614a9580d44 c++: dependent bases and 'this' availability [PR103831] adds d3b2060a0a6 Daily bump. adds 7f49f50f756 tree-optimization/101615 - SLP permute opt with CTOR roots adds b45761eab26 Daily bump. adds a83c9d5a7eb Fix reverse scalar storage order issues in IPA-SRA adds 006318b380c Daily bump. adds 3bd2fd28407 Fortran: check arguments of MASKL/MASKR intrinsics before s [...] adds 27424f10d4a Fortran: reject invalid non-constant pointer initialization [...] adds 68bac9e885d Daily bump. adds c5bf6dc27cd Fortran: fix error recovery on bad structure constructor in [...] adds eff452df296 Fortran: fix ICE overloading elemental intrinsics adds e63ef9ae51a Fortran: Fix KIND argument index for LEN_TRIM. adds 8d394947776 Fortran: Ignore KIND argument of a few more intrinsics. [PR103789] adds 024fd4fb5a1 testsuite: Enrich tests with variants failing on the branch. adds 5c725580544 Daily bump.
No new revisions were added by this update.
Summary of changes: gcc/ChangeLog | 44 ++++++++ gcc/DATESTAMP | 2 +- gcc/config/i386/sse.md | 100 +++++------------ gcc/cp/ChangeLog | 9 ++ gcc/cp/call.c | 2 +- gcc/fortran/ChangeLog | 60 ++++++++++ gcc/fortran/expr.c | 39 ++++++- gcc/fortran/primary.c | 15 ++- gcc/fortran/simplify.c | 6 + gcc/fortran/trans-array.c | 45 ++++++-- gcc/gimple-range.cc | 124 +++++++++++++++++++++ gcc/gimple-range.h | 6 +- gcc/ipa-param-manipulation.c | 2 +- gcc/ipa-sra.c | 56 +++++----- gcc/testsuite/ChangeLog | 108 ++++++++++++++++++ gcc/testsuite/g++.dg/cpp2a/concepts-class3.C | 12 ++ gcc/testsuite/g++.dg/template/non-dependent18.C | 19 ++++ gcc/testsuite/gcc.dg/vect/bb-slp-pr101615-2.c | 23 ++++ .../gcc.target/i386/avx512bw-vpcmpeqb-1.c | 12 +- .../gcc.target/i386/avx512bw-vpcmpeqw-1.c | 12 +- .../gcc.target/i386/avx512bw-vpcmpgtb-1.c | 12 +- .../gcc.target/i386/avx512bw-vpcmpgtw-1.c | 12 +- gcc/testsuite/gcc.target/i386/avx512f-vpcmpeqd-1.c | 4 +- gcc/testsuite/gcc.target/i386/avx512f-vpcmpeqq-1.c | 4 +- gcc/testsuite/gcc.target/i386/avx512f-vpcmpgtd-1.c | 4 +- gcc/testsuite/gcc.target/i386/avx512f-vpcmpgtq-1.c | 4 +- .../gcc.target/i386/avx512vl-vpcmpeqd-1.c | 8 +- .../gcc.target/i386/avx512vl-vpcmpeqq-1.c | 8 +- .../gcc.target/i386/avx512vl-vpcmpgtd-1.c | 8 +- .../gcc.target/i386/avx512vl-vpcmpgtq-1.c | 8 +- gcc/testsuite/gcc.target/i386/bitwise_mask_op-1.c | 6 - gcc/testsuite/gcc.target/i386/bitwise_mask_op-2.c | 1 - gcc/testsuite/gfortran.dg/index_5.f90 | 2 + gcc/testsuite/gfortran.dg/len_trim.f90 | 6 + gcc/testsuite/gfortran.dg/maskl_1.f90 | 11 ++ gcc/testsuite/gfortran.dg/masklr_3.f90 | 14 +++ gcc/testsuite/gfortran.dg/maskr_1.f90 | 11 ++ gcc/testsuite/gfortran.dg/overload_4.f90 | 27 +++++ gcc/testsuite/gfortran.dg/pr101762.f90 | 23 ++++ gcc/testsuite/gfortran.dg/pr67804.f90 | 25 +++++ gcc/testsuite/gfortran.dg/pr93604.f90 | 2 +- gcc/testsuite/gfortran.dg/scan_3.f90 | 14 +++ gcc/testsuite/gfortran.dg/verify_3.f90 | 14 +++ gcc/testsuite/gnat.dg/lto25.adb | 14 +++ gcc/testsuite/gnat.dg/opt96.adb | 14 +++ gcc/testsuite/gnat.dg/opt96_pkg.adb | 16 +++ gcc/testsuite/gnat.dg/opt96_pkg.ads | 32 ++++++ gcc/tree-vect-slp.c | 7 ++ libsanitizer/ChangeLog | 6 + libsanitizer/asan/asan_malloc_linux.cpp | 2 +- 50 files changed, 840 insertions(+), 175 deletions(-) create mode 100644 gcc/testsuite/g++.dg/cpp2a/concepts-class3.C create mode 100644 gcc/testsuite/g++.dg/template/non-dependent18.C create mode 100644 gcc/testsuite/gcc.dg/vect/bb-slp-pr101615-2.c create mode 100644 gcc/testsuite/gfortran.dg/maskl_1.f90 create mode 100644 gcc/testsuite/gfortran.dg/masklr_3.f90 create mode 100644 gcc/testsuite/gfortran.dg/maskr_1.f90 create mode 100644 gcc/testsuite/gfortran.dg/overload_4.f90 create mode 100644 gcc/testsuite/gfortran.dg/pr101762.f90 create mode 100644 gcc/testsuite/gfortran.dg/pr67804.f90 create mode 100644 gcc/testsuite/gfortran.dg/scan_3.f90 create mode 100644 gcc/testsuite/gfortran.dg/verify_3.f90 create mode 100644 gcc/testsuite/gnat.dg/lto25.adb create mode 100644 gcc/testsuite/gnat.dg/opt96.adb create mode 100644 gcc/testsuite/gnat.dg/opt96_pkg.adb create mode 100644 gcc/testsuite/gnat.dg/opt96_pkg.ads